{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2025,3,17]],"date-time":"2025-03-17T05:40:21Z","timestamp":1742190021718,"version":"3.38.0"},"reference-count":52,"publisher":"Institute of Electrical and Electronics Engineers (IEEE)","issue":"6","license":[{"start":{"date-parts":[[2012,11,1]],"date-time":"2012-11-01T00:00:00Z","timestamp":1351728000000},"content-version":"vor","delay-in-days":0,"URL":"https:\/\/ieeexplore.ieee.org\/Xplorehelp\/downloads\/license-information\/IEEE.html"}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":["IIEEE Trans. Software Eng."],"published-print":{"date-parts":[[2012,11]]},"DOI":"10.1109\/tse.2011.107","type":"journal-article","created":{"date-parts":[[2011,10,18]],"date-time":"2011-10-18T19:25:26Z","timestamp":1318965926000},"page":"1445-1463","source":"Crossref","is-referenced-by-count":32,"title":["Toward a Tool-Based Development Methodology for Pervasive Computing Applications"],"prefix":"10.1109","volume":"38","author":[{"given":"Damien","family":"Cassou","sequence":"first","affiliation":[]},{"given":"Julien","family":"Bruneau","sequence":"additional","affiliation":[]},{"given":"Charles","family":"Consel","sequence":"additional","affiliation":[]},{"given":"Emilie","family":"Balland","sequence":"additional","affiliation":[]}],"member":"263","reference":[{"key":"ref1","doi-asserted-by":"publisher","DOI":"10.1016\/j.pmcj.2009.07.006"},{"key":"ref2","doi-asserted-by":"publisher","DOI":"10.1145\/1595696.1595754"},{"key":"ref4","doi-asserted-by":"publisher","DOI":"10.1145\/1142680.1142682"},{"key":"ref5","doi-asserted-by":"publisher","DOI":"10.1145\/570705.570708"},{"issue":"8","key":"ref6","first-page":"29","article-title":"The Agile Manifesto","volume":"9","author":"Highsmith","year":"2001","journal-title":"Software Development Magazine"},{"key":"ref7","doi-asserted-by":"publisher","DOI":"10.1109\/32.825767"},{"key":"ref8","doi-asserted-by":"publisher","DOI":"10.1145\/1621607.1621629"},{"key":"ref9","doi-asserted-by":"publisher","DOI":"10.4108\/ICST.MOBIQUITOUS2009.6851"},{"key":"ref10","doi-asserted-by":"publisher","DOI":"10.1207\/s15327051hci16234_02"},{"key":"ref11","doi-asserted-by":"publisher","DOI":"10.1109\/MCSA.2002.1017490"},{"volume-title":"Design Patterns: Elements of Reusable Object-Oriented Software","year":"1995","author":"Gamma","key":"ref12"},{"key":"ref13","doi-asserted-by":"publisher","DOI":"10.1145\/1411732.1411758"},{"article-title":"Fluent Interface","year":"2005","author":"Fowler","key":"ref14"},{"key":"ref15","doi-asserted-by":"publisher","DOI":"10.1007\/978-3-540-73589-2_27"},{"key":"ref16","doi-asserted-by":"publisher","DOI":"10.1109\/ICSE.2002.1007967"},{"key":"ref17","doi-asserted-by":"publisher","DOI":"10.1145\/1869459.1869465"},{"article-title":"Preliminary Results in Virtual Testing for Smart Buildings (Poster)","volume-title":"Proc. Seventh Int\u2019l Conf. Mobile and Ubiquitous Systems: Computing, Networking and Services","author":"Bruneau","key":"ref18"},{"key":"ref19","doi-asserted-by":"publisher","DOI":"10.1109\/ICESS.2009.90"},{"key":"ref20","doi-asserted-by":"publisher","DOI":"10.1109\/mobiq.2006.340388"},{"article-title":"Web Services Architecture","year":"2004","author":"Consortium","key":"ref21"},{"key":"ref22","doi-asserted-by":"crossref","DOI":"10.17487\/rfc3261","article-title":"SIP: Session Initiation Protocol","volume-title":"Technical Report RFC 3261","author":"Rosenberg","year":"2002"},{"volume-title":"Java RMI: Remote Method Invocation","year":"1998","author":"Downing","key":"ref23"},{"year":"2012","key":"ref24","article-title":"Osgi Alliance"},{"key":"ref25","first-page":"1","article-title":"A Tool Suite to Prototype Pervasive Computing Applications (Demo)","volume-title":"Proc. Eighth IEEE Int\u2019l Conf. Pervasive Computing and Comm.","author":"Cassou"},{"key":"ref26","doi-asserted-by":"publisher","DOI":"10.1109\/ICIN.2009.5357075"},{"key":"ref27","doi-asserted-by":"publisher","DOI":"10.1109\/ICC.2010.5502591"},{"key":"ref28","doi-asserted-by":"publisher","DOI":"10.1007\/978-3-642-03034-5_5"},{"key":"ref29","doi-asserted-by":"publisher","DOI":"10.1109\/ICSE.1996.493448"},{"key":"ref30","doi-asserted-by":"publisher","DOI":"10.1109\/6294.846201"},{"key":"ref31","doi-asserted-by":"publisher","DOI":"10.1109\/TSE.1976.233837"},{"key":"ref32","doi-asserted-by":"publisher","DOI":"10.1145\/1806799.1806815"},{"key":"ref33","doi-asserted-by":"publisher","DOI":"10.1109\/PERCOM.2005.26"},{"key":"ref34","first-page":"1","article-title":"Player 2.0: Toward a Practical Robot Programming Framework","volume-title":"Proc. Seventh Australasian Conf. Robotics and Automation","author":"Collett"},{"issue":"2","key":"ref35","first-page":"25","article-title":"Guest Editor\u2019s Introduction: Model-Driven Engineering","volume-title":"Computer","volume":"39","author":"Schmidt","year":"2006"},{"volume-title":"The Unified Modeling Language User Guide","year":"2005","author":"Booch","key":"ref36"},{"key":"ref37","doi-asserted-by":"publisher","DOI":"10.1016\/j.infsof.2006.08.006"},{"year":"2012","key":"ref38","article-title":"Enterprise Architect\u2014UML Design Tools and UML CASE Tools for Software Development"},{"key":"ref39","first-page":"407","article-title":"Model Driven Development\u2014Future or Failure of Software Development?","volume-title":"Proc. 18th Int\u2019l Conf. Information and Intelligent Systems","author":"Picek"},{"article-title":"UML Mode","year":"2003","author":"Fowler","key":"ref40"},{"key":"ref41","doi-asserted-by":"publisher","DOI":"10.1109\/MS.2004.1293067"},{"key":"ref42","doi-asserted-by":"publisher","DOI":"10.1007\/3-540-48157-5_10"},{"key":"ref43","doi-asserted-by":"publisher","DOI":"10.1109\/PERCOM.2004.1276847"},{"key":"ref44","doi-asserted-by":"publisher","DOI":"10.1109\/PERCOM.2005.10"},{"key":"ref45","first-page":"1","article-title":"A Player\/Stage System for Context-Aware Intelligent Environments","volume-title":"Proc. System Support for Ubiquitous Computing Workshop","author":"Kranz"},{"key":"ref46","article-title":"Ubiwise, a Ubiquitous Wireless Infrastructure Simulation Environment","volume-title":"technical report","author":"Barton","year":"2002"},{"key":"ref47","doi-asserted-by":"publisher","DOI":"10.1109\/TRIDNT.2005.7"},{"key":"ref48","doi-asserted-by":"publisher","DOI":"10.1145\/1985793.1985852"},{"key":"ref49","doi-asserted-by":"publisher","DOI":"10.1145\/1568199.1568204"},{"key":"ref50","doi-asserted-by":"publisher","DOI":"10.1007\/978-3-642-19811-3_16"},{"key":"ref51","doi-asserted-by":"publisher","DOI":"10.1007\/978-3-540-78195-0_8"},{"key":"ref52","doi-asserted-by":"publisher","DOI":"10.1007\/3-540-45821-2_11"},{"key":"ref53","doi-asserted-by":"publisher","DOI":"10.1109\/ASE.2000.873645"}],"container-title":["IEEE Transactions on Software Engineering"],"original-title":[],"link":[{"URL":"http:\/\/xplorestaging.ieee.org\/ielx5\/32\/6363456\/06051438.pdf?arnumber=6051438","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2025,3,17]],"date-time":"2025-03-17T05:03:22Z","timestamp":1742187802000},"score":1,"resource":{"primary":{"URL":"http:\/\/ieeexplore.ieee.org\/document\/6051438\/"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[2012,11]]},"references-count":52,"journal-issue":{"issue":"6"},"URL":"https:\/\/doi.org\/10.1109\/tse.2011.107","relation":{},"ISSN":["0098-5589"],"issn-type":[{"type":"print","value":"0098-5589"}],"subject":[],"published":{"date-parts":[[2012,11]]}}}